The results of research and experimental work carried out by AtlantNIRO, VNIRO and TINRO in the 70s–90s of the last century, on the technical and chemical characteristics of the composition and technological properties of Antarctic krill, the directions of its processing for food, feed, technical products and biologically active substances are provided, information on the krill processing by foreign vessels at present, as well as proposals for domestic integrated krill processing in ship and shore conditions are presented.

The current decision-making procedure at the International Council for the Exploration of the Sea (ICES) on the state of stocks and forecasting the TAC of commercial fish stocks is increasingly failing. To an extent, it acts as a system with a cumbersome operating procedure, within which the scientific component reacts with a significant delay to changes in the stockfishery systems. Administrative «floors» of the procedure are predominant and often make decisions based on non-transparent criteria. This is evidenced by a number of examples of key fisheries given in this article. The direction of improving the current system could be the expansion of the powers of the working groups of ICES for the operational correction of methods for stock assessment and the list of input data used. In addition, it is necessary to unify the measures taken in ICES for the operational revision of the estimates obtained in the event that errors are detected in them and/or under other circumstances.

Based on the results of trawl-acoustic and net surveys, a comparative analysis of commercial and biological indicators (size, weight, and sex composition) of water biological resources of the Ivankovsky and Uglich reservoirs of the Volga-Caspian fisheries basin was performed. Commercial stocks for the main fish species are also calculated. The materials were the results of trawl-acoustic surveys obtained during joint expedition research by specialistsоf the branch for freshwater fisheries of the VNIRO Federal state budgetary institution (VNIIPRH) and the I.D. Institute of biology of inland waters. Papanina of the Russian Academy of Sciences at the Academic Topchiev research center in 2018–2019. On the example of bream, the sizeweight dependence (LWR) is calculated using the equation W = axTLb. A total of 917 copies were analyzed. Bream in the Ivankovsky and Uglich reservoirs showed negative allometric growth. In the Ivankovsky reservoir, there is an increase in the reserves of Guster and roach, in the Uglich reservoir-bream. This may be due to the entry of productive generations into the fishery, a decrease in the load in the trophic chain (a decrease in river perch stocks), and a small impact of Amateur fishing and poaching from 2014 to 2019 they account for only 1% of commercial stocks.

The morphometry characteristics and the food ration of Perccottus glenii in the Podstepnovka River in the Volga district of the Samara Region are presented for the first time. Comparative analysis of the studied traits of Perccottus glenii yearlings from Podstepnovka River and Krugloe Lake (Mordovo floodplain of the Saratov Reservoir) are given. The insignificant differences in the morphometry of organs responsible for locomotor functions were revealed. The diet of Perccottus glenii yearlings in Podstepnovka river and in Krugloe lake during the observation period included insect larvae of Chironomidae, cladocerans and copepods. The basis food of Perccottus glenii in the studied lake and river is zooplankton.

Some sections of the Black Sea coastal shelf off the eastern Crimean peninsula have been examined from the Cape Takil to the Lion Bay which are characterized by various habitats (different types of the sea bottom, depth, status of biota). The analysis of the data obtained on the distribution, abundance and biomass, size-mass characteristics of the rapa whelk population was carried out. The distribution of rapana was mosaic. The largest abundance (1,4 ind./m2), and the biomass (21,4 g / m2) of rapana was found on the sandy soils of the Black Sea pre-strait. High indicators of height, mass of mollusks and the proportion of individuals of 50 mm and more (49%), which determine the commercial value of the fishing object, were at Cape Kyz-Aul (52,1 mm and 36,5 g) near Cape Ak-Burun (46,0 cm and 25,9 g). Analysis of the value of the Mt / Mmr level indicates a higher nutritional content of the sandy soils of the Black Sea pre-strait (average values 0,22–0,24 units) compared to the biotopes of the Feodosiya Bay (0,18 units).
The obtained fishery and biological data showed the prospects of fishing for rapana in the Black Sea in the section of the Black Sea pre-strait of Cape Ak-Burun — Cape Kyz-Aul.

Aquatic biological resources in the Russian waters of the Bering Sea rank second in Russia in terms of catch. In this regard, the issues of economic assessment and dynamics of the resource base of aquatic organisms in the study area are very relevant. The basis of the raw material base in 2000–2019 formed sea fish — on average 4675 thousand tons per year, invertebrates — only 149 thousand tons. Most of the resources of fish and invertebrates are concentrated in the West Bering Sea zone (73,9 and 95,5%, respectively). Since 2005, there has been an increase in the commercial stocks of aquatic organisms, the total biomass of which reached 7319 thousand tons in 2019. The largest growth was provided by the walleye pollock, Pacific cod, saffron cod, Pacific herring, pink salmon, blue king crab and Commander squid. For the first time, the obtained value of commercial reserves in the Russian part of the Bering Sea was 2,24 times lower than that for the Sea of Okhotsk, but the unit costs of the resources of both seas were actually the same. A comparative analysis of the fishing areas of the Bering Sea and the Sea of Okhotsk showed that the specific fish prices in the West Bering Sea zone and the Karaginsky subzone were second only to the North Sea of Okhotsk subzone. Among invertebrates, the dominant water area was the Kamchatka-Kuril subzone, the specific cost of which is 1,3 and 1,5 times higher than those of the North Okhotsk subzone and the West Bering Sea zone. The cost of the raw material base in the western part of the Bering Sea exceeded RUB 1,418 billion in 2019. The main factor in the increase in the cost of resources is the prices for primary products, and only for cod and salmons, the cost increased mainly due to an increase in the commercial stock. The cost estimates of the resource base of the Bering Sea resources, calculated using the rent approach, had lower values than the estimates for the commercial stocks, with similar dynamics.

It is shown that the annual zones on the otoliths of the yellow-striped f lounder Pseudopleuronectes herzensteini on the relief structure of the otolith are similar in shape to a wave. The layered structure of the otolith is formed by rings of the second order (ringlets). Each annual zone contained a specific set of ringlets.The set of ratios of signs of recording structures, body sizes and expert assessments of age was characterized by close relationships, which are determined by joint deterministic growth. Equations for calculating retrospective estimates of length and age are proposed for males, females and their juveniles.

The paper assesses the current fishing rules for the Volga-Caspian fishing basin. Their length and complexity for amateur fishermen are noted. It is proposed to create full-fledged regional rules for sport fishing. The main features of the Rules should be a high degree of awareness and illustrated material. The required element — identification card (determinant) of aquatic biological resources. Moreover, authors propose to create a forward-looking mobile application for the Rules of sport fishing, their digitalization. The Astrakhan region, which is visited by 2–2,5 million amateur fishermen every year, should become a pilot region where the results of the study are planned to be tested.

The study results are presented the main indicators of red king crab fishery in the Kamchatka-Kuril subarea based on fishery statistics data for the period from 2013 to 2020. By 2020, the number of vessels in the fishery increased by 2,4 times compared to 2013, or 3,0 times compared to 2014. Accordingly, there was an increase in the total fishing effort (vessel-­fishing days) per year. Since 2019, with the continued growth of the total fishing effort, a decline in the indicators of fishing efficiency (catches per effort) began. The decrease in catches per effort is observed on the crab fishing season in 2020, both according to the primary data of fishery statistics, and according to standardized independent indices of abundance, which show a decrease in catches per effort in 2020 by about 2 times compared to the best fishing year (2016). There was the decrease in catches per vessel day below the minimum daily catches per vessel, which indicates an excess of the optimal total fishing effort in the Kamchatka-­Kuril subarea.

The industry of fish production and fish products in Crimea is currently in the initial stage of development. In many countries, aquaculture is the main product of the fishing industry and can account for more than half of the trade turnover. So far, the state shows little interest in the development of fish farming. The organization and development of fish farms should increase the level of the consumer market and saturate it with environmentally friendly local fish products. With growing competition, it is important to study, conduct calculations, and plan business, and this is discussed in the article, taking into account the practice of creating and further developing a fish pond farm. It is proposed that the sale of grown fish products is carried out on the spot, without organizing trade pavilions, while the sale is also provided through the service of amateur fishing. It is possible to organize other sales channels through the retail trade network and public catering. The calculations allow us to classify the proposed plan for the organization of fisheries on fish farming and sales to average.

The main financial and economic quantitative parameters of the strategy for the development of the fishing industry until 2030 are considered. The values and dynamic characteristics of profitability, profit, assets, and cash use of fisheries enterprises for 2012–2019 are analyzed. The article analyzes the indicators of dynamic series and statistical relationships of financial and economic parameters of the enterprises of the Russian Agricultural Complex. Correlations of financial and economic indicators of current and strategic fisheries management activities are calculated. The structure and dynamics of current and investment expenses (changes in their structure), the quantitative composition of profitable and unprofitable enterprises of the Russian Agricultural Complex are summarized. The dependence of the profitability of the assets of RCC enterprises on the total amount of assets is investigated. On the basis of linear regression analysis, conclusions are drawn about the degree of interrelation and trends in changes in the indicators of the current and justification of the parameters of the strategic development of fisheries activities in the country. The strategic objectives are considered and the financial and economic quantitative parameters of the development of RCC until 2030 are analyzed (the volume of production of UBR, gross value added, the accumulated growth of long-term financial investments and the turnover (sale) of RCC enterprises). The article substantiates the need for better strategic planning to establish development options (optimistic, pessimistic, realistic) or to approve interval values of long-term development indicators for the medium term.
